Executive Summary,

Harbor College Academic Senate

Regular Meeting,

1:00, Thursday, May 6, 2010

 

SS/A 219

 

 

PUBLIC COMMENT

          Sustainability Workshops

          Dr. Munasinghe reported that the workshops have been going very well, with forty students participating.

          75th Birthday Party

          Ms. J. Smith drew the Senate's attention to the announcements she'd distributed inviting one and all to the Boardwalk Cafe, Friday, June 4, at 4 p.m., for the observance.

         

CONSENT ITEMS

          Retirees Luncheon

          Ms. Parker reported that we've reserved Simon's for the event, noon June 9, and made 50 reservations, which we will not go beyond except for RSVPs properly received.  The price will be $30.

          Charge to the Class

          Dan Sanchez has agreed to give the Charge to the Class, an announcement received with strong approval. 

         

ITEMS/MOTIONS NOTICED FOR ACTION MAY 6

          Protecting Students and Employees from Detrimental Research

          Dr. Thomas-Spiegel drew the Senate's attention to the documents in the meeting packet that have been revised extensively by her, Dean Richards, and Dr. Reigadas, to safeguard Harbor College students and staff against inappropriate research.  Unanimous consent to approve the documents as previously e-mailed campuswide for adoption by CPC.

                  

ITEMS FOR FUTURE ACTION

          Instructional Improvement Flex Requirement

          It was the sense of the Senate that the Flex Committee should meet to make sure our own requirements are fully consistent with the District-Faculty Guild MOU on adjunct obligations relative to SLOs.
